Chemistry of Mesoporous Molecular Sieves

;Contents: General introduction; Base and acid catalysis by the sodium and cesiumion-exchanged MCM-41 material; Solid mesoporous base catalyst comprising of MCM-41 supported intraporous cesium oxide; Binary cesium-lanthanum oxide supported on MCM-41: a new stable heterogeneous basic catalyst; Novel isomerization of omega-phenol alkanals to phenyl alkyl ketones on cesium (lanthanium)-oxide supported on mesoporous aluminosilicates molecular sieves and related materials; Catalysis of the tetrahydropyranylation of alcohols and phenols by H-MCM-41; MCM-41 type materials with low Si/Al ratios; Study of catalysts comprising heteropoly acid H3PW12O40 supported on MCM-41 molecular sieve and amphorous silica; Controlled recrystallization of MCM-41 and HMS to a composite mesoporous material with ZSM-5 nanostructures; Overgrowth of mesoporous MCM-41 on faujasite; Thermoporometry as a new tool in analyzing mesoporous MCM-41.
